Transaction 633739634b0b778ad5e7b54d3fbd79761ed877e336e8b6326f061037c1ff180a
1 Input
1 Output
-
633739634b0b778ad5e7b54d3fbd79761ed877e336e8b6326f061037c1ff180a:0
- value
- 168937850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ca3bed53163fd67fa9b0cba9161a31b4bea0621 OP_EQUAL
- address
- 37DedHZBeXdqwKQPKR51jA3yhA3pqju1ga